summaryrefslogtreecommitdiff
path: root/src/resolve/resolved-dns-transaction.h
AgeCommit message (Expand)Author
2016-01-25resolved: properly handle LLMNR/TCP connection errorsLennart Poettering
2016-01-25resolve: generate a nice clean error when clients try to resolve a name when ...Lennart Poettering
2016-01-11resolved: rename DnsTransaction's current_features field to current_feature_l...Lennart Poettering
2016-01-11resolved: don't attempt to send queries for DNSSEC RR types to servers not su...Lennart Poettering
2016-01-11resolved: when we get a TCP connection failure, try againLennart Poettering
2016-01-05resolved: when caching negative responses, honour NSEC/NSEC3 TTLsLennart Poettering
2016-01-04resolved: explicitly handle case when the trust anchor is emptyLennart Poettering
2016-01-04resolved: block transaction GC'ing while dns_transaction_request_dnssec_keys(...Lennart Poettering
2015-12-27resolved: add dns_transaction_close_connection()Lennart Poettering
2015-12-27resolved: remember explicitly whether we already tried a stream connectionLennart Poettering
2015-12-26resolved: generate an explicit transaction error when we cannot reach server ...Lennart Poettering
2015-12-18resolved: propagate the DNSSEC result from the transaction to the query and t...Lennart Poettering
2015-12-18resolved: rename DNS_TRANSACTION_FAILURE → DNS_TRANSACTION_RCODE_FAILURELennart Poettering
2015-12-18resolved: add support NSEC3 proofs, as well as proofs for domains that are OK...Lennart Poettering
2015-12-18resolved: merge two bools into a bitfieldLennart Poettering
2015-12-18resolved: cache stringified transaction key once per transactionLennart Poettering
2015-12-11resolved: rework how and when the number of answer RRs to cache is determinedLennart Poettering
2015-12-10resolved: chase DNSKEY/DS RRs when doing look-ups with DNSSEC enabledLennart Poettering
2015-12-08resolved: add 'next_attempt_after' field to DnsTransactionDaniel Mack
2015-12-08resolved: short-cut jitter callbacks for LLMNR and mDNSDaniel Mack
2015-12-08resolved: add mDNS initial jitterDaniel Mack
2015-12-03resolved: add a concept of "authenticated" responsesLennart Poettering
2015-12-03resolved: add a simple trust anchor database as additional RR sourceLennart Poettering
2015-11-27resolved: fallback to TCP if UDP failsTom Gundersen
2015-11-27resolved: for a transaction, keep track where the answer data came fromLennart Poettering
2015-11-27resolved: store just the DnsAnswer instead of a DnsPacket as answer in DnsTra...Lennart Poettering
2015-11-25resolved: fully support DNS search domainsLennart Poettering
2015-11-18tree-wide: sort includes in *.hThomas Hindoe Paaboel Andersen
2015-08-25resolved: rename DNS UDP socket to 'dns_udp_fd'Lennart Poettering
2015-08-21resolved: only maintain one question RR key per transactionLennart Poettering
2015-08-03resolved: transaction - increase number of retry attemptsTom Gundersen
2015-08-03resolved: transaction - exponentially increase retry timeoutsTom Gundersen
2015-07-27resolved: transaction - introduce dns_transaction_emit()Tom Gundersen
2015-07-27resolved: transaction - move DNS UDP socket creation to the scopeTom Gundersen
2015-07-27resloved: transaction - unify IPv4 and IPv6 socketsTom Gundersen
2015-07-14resolved: use one UDP socket per transactionTom Gundersen
2015-07-14resolved: pin the server used in a transactionTom Gundersen
2015-02-23remove unused includesThomas Hindoe Paaboel Andersen
2014-08-05resolved: add 100ms initial jitter to all LLMNR requestsLennart Poettering
2014-07-31resolved: implement LLMNR uniqueness verificationLennart Poettering